How much do entry level power eng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for entry level power engineer in Oregon is $91,329.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$68,700.00 and $109,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Entry Level Power Engineer vs Power Plant Operator?

AspectEntry Level Power EngineerPower Plant Operator
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in engineering or related field; may need engineering internship experienceHigh school diploma or equivalent; on-the-job training often provided
Work EnvironmentDesign, analyze, and support power systems; office and technical settingsOperate and monitor power plant equipment; plant floor and control room
Industry UsagePower generation companies, engineering firmsPower plants, utility companies

Entry Level Power Engineers typically focus on designing and analyzing power systems with a background in engineering, while Power Plant Operators manage and control the operation of power plant equipment. Both roles are essential in the energy industry but differ in responsibilities and required qualifications.

What is an entry level power engineer?

Entry level power engineers are recent graduates or early-career professionals who work in the field of power engineering, which focuses on the generation, transmission, distribution, and use of electrical power. They typically assist in designing, testing, maintaining, and improving electrical systems and equipment under the supervision of senior engineers. Their responsibilities may include working on power grids, renewable energy projects, or electrical infrastructure for utilities and industries. Entry level power engineers often use engineering software and analytical tools while learning industry standards and gaining hands-on experience.

SUMMARY
The Engineer provides safe and cost-effective engineering for electric system construction and maintenance. This Engineering position will be responsible to maintain working knowledge of the UEC substations, transmission, and distribution systems, including design and equipment specifications and operating principles as well as assisting in the preparation of routine technical engineering studies, reports and development of construction work plans.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ES may include other duties as assigned.
  • Performs and may direct activities associated with creating a construction, system improvement, or maintenance work order package for assigned routine projects.
  • Participates in or leads activities to ensure electrical protection of the UEC electric system by developing technical studies such as coordination, sectionalizing, voltage, and fault studies. Assists in the planning for long-term and short-term construction work plans within the limits of required approvals and UEC policies and procedures.
  • Prepares and presents design drawings and project details for approval as requested.
  • Provides recommendations for designs of new electric plant or improvements to existing electric plant substations, transmission, or distribution lines.
  • Prepares engineering report computations, cost estimates, specifications, or other engineering details as requested.
  • Performs outage Tech On-Call duties on rotation; maintains current knowledge of UEC's SCADA and mapping systems.
  • Participates in or directs project management for routine large construction/maintenance projects with minimal direction. Works regularly with consultants and contractors, providing instructions and direction for consulting project managers.
  • Works with others in the Engineering department in the development of company procedures and work processes; strategic or department work plan initiatives; and RUS engineering and finance requirements for construction work plans.
  • Prepares routine technical specifications; identifies material needs and issues procurement instructions for routine projects; reviews and prepares recommendations for new materials/equipment specifications.
